Berks boys basketball: Fleetwood downs Conrad Weiser; Tulpehocken gets a win

4 days ago 2

Mason Senna scored 32 points to lead Fleetwood a 62-50 BCIAA boys basketball win over Conrad Weiser on Saturday.

Senna had 8 points in the first quarter and 10 in the second quarter as the Tigers (6-5, 2-1 BCIAA Division 3) took a 26-23 halftime lead.

It was a four-point game after three quarters, but Senna, Bryce Ryan and Eli Herndon each scored 6 points in the final eight minutes as the Tigers pulled away.

Ryan finished with 12 points, and Herndon and CJ Sallee each had 9.

For the Scouts (2-9, 0-3 Division 2), Everett Lowe had 14 points, and Collin Moore and Brayden Sweitzer each had 10 points.

Tulpehocken 57, York Tech 51

Aaron Wilson and Luke Bowers each scored 12 points as Tulpehocken scored a 57-51 non-league win over York Tech on Saturday.

The Trojans are 4-7.

Penn Wood 52, Wilson 43

Wilson fell behind 23-14 in the first half and then played Penn Wood even the rest of the way in a 52-43 non-league loss on Saturday.

For the Bulldogs (9-3), Peter Kelfala and Nechar Mercado each had 9 points.
